I had the idea to add a little circle that 'focuses' around the crosshair when using the huntsman, tomb raider's the only thing I can think of at the moment that's done that. Not really for the functionality actually, more so for just.. style. Haha. But, after looking at the doodlestuff tutorials, and going through e.v.e hud's files, (The ones related to the bow at least.)... I'm guessing that's not possible through just HUD editing, is it?

I'm pretty sure you could.

1) Have a dot/circle material (probably inside huddemomancharge.res for safety, hudlayout.res if not possible) with scaleimage 1 and set it to be alpha 0 so it doesn't appear normally.
2) Set up the MenuOpen hudanimation to change its alpha and resize the dot/circle material in the 1.0 second charge time.
3) Set up the MenuClose hudanimation to change its alpha back to 0 and resize it back to normal.
4) Script pressing M1 to open a voicemenu, and releasing M1 or pressing M2 to slot10 to close the voicemenu in sniper.cfg with a crosshair switcher for your primary only.

There might be some unforeseen issue but that's the general gist of it.
